Professor Ben Makepeace BSc (Hons) MSc PhD

Chair in Vector-Borne Diseases Infection Biology & Microbiomes

    Teaching

    Bioveterinary Science

    My main teaching role is for the BSc Bioveterinary Science programme in the School of Life Sciences, for which I am module co-ordinator for LIFE367 (Biology of Veterinary Pathogens: Lessons for Disease Control).

    Modules for 2023-24

    Communication and Study Skills for the Life Sciences

    Module code: LIFE130

    Role: Teaching

    EVOLUTION

    Module code: LIFE103

    Role: Teaching

    Global Outbreak Surveillance and Control

    Module code: LIFE758

    Role: Teaching

    Introduction to Animal Infectious Diseases, Epidemiology and Public Health

    Module code: LIFE126

    Role: Teaching

    MSC RESEARCH PROJECT

    Module code: LIFE703

    Role: Teaching

    RESEARCH PROJECT

    Module code: LIFE700

    Role: Teaching

    The Immune System in Health and Disease

    Module code: LIFE221

    Role: Teaching

    Veterinary Parasitology and Public Health

    Module code: LIFE216

    Role: Teaching